Go Green and SAVE Money with this Remanufactured Multi-SAVE!

These professionally remanufactured Lexmark No. 16 & 26 ink cartridges are easy to use, and simple to install. By using recycled materials this JETTEC cartridge is produced using recycled materials have been tested to the strictest standards, so that they not only provide you with a significant discount but also are kind to the environment.



We select our remanufactured cartridges with the idea that you shouldn't have to compromise on quality to save the environment or money, so to give you the reassurance we believe they deserve, ALL products available from Cartridge SAVE come with a 30 day no quibble guarantee.
